Output 8666733b83c40c88fb45a8a799af4a1456115f1584872094189390cd35b3bbc4:10

value
4500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89478fa68093bcd7175bee7da380785d6d2ae73c OP_EQUALVERIFY OP_CHECKSIG
address
DHexqhCqcXx2m1HsPsUjZJH13Ga4SdD6AW
transaction
8666733b83c40c88fb45a8a799af4a1456115f1584872094189390cd35b3bbc4